Transaction 98149cc78764f80701d23e5df6a8544baef480797d29a67fa8fa720619e37483

1 Input
2 Outputs
  • 98149cc78764f80701d23e5df6a8544baef480797d29a67fa8fa720619e37483:0
  • value  79148
    address  35njdjPHNLWt4NX1mzatuYYaE5xMEgUBzN
  • 98149cc78764f80701d23e5df6a8544baef480797d29a67fa8fa720619e37483:1
  • value  32395
    address  3Ft2QHtSY2VkQ7rxY1rwsDTqJ9FvgYxZRq